Randle Heights, Washington, DC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Randle Heights?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Randle Heights | $2,051 | $900 | $3,604 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Randle Heights | $2,538 | $725 | $4,995 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Randle Heights | $3,019 | $1,100 | $7,645 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Randle Heights | $3,960 | $900 | $10,000+ |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Randle Heights | $1,825 | $600 | $2,877 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Utilidades Incluidas en Randle Heights
Cuál es el apartamento Utilidades Incluidas más barato en Randle Heights?
Actualmente el apartamento Utilidades Incluidas más accequible en Randle Heights está en Greenwood Manor Apartments listado en $825.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Utilidades Incluidas en Randle Heights?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Utilidades Incluidas en Randle Heights es $1,755.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Utilidades Incluidas más grande en Randle Heights?
A día de hoy el apartamento Utilidades Incluidas con más metros cuadrados en Randle Heights una unidad de 3,600 a partir de $1,977 en Waterside Towers.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Utilidades Incluidas en Randle Heights?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Utilidades Incluidas en Randle Heights es actualmente de 589 sq ft.
